Create entry

Couchbase vs. Total.js

Couchbase Total.js + Add column
Category
Preference (55% global votes) (100% global votes)
Website www.​couchbase.​com www.​totaljs.​de
License
Design
Database model
Data storage ?
Embeddable Yes ?
Features
Query language ?
Data types ?
Conditional entry updates Yes ?
Map and reduce Yes ?
Unicode Yes Yes
TTL for entries Yes ?
Compression Yes Yes
Integrity
Integrity model ?
Atomicity No Conditional
Consistency Yes ?
Isolation Yes Yes
Durability (data storage) Yes ?
Transactions Yes ?
Referential integrity No ?
Revision control Yes Yes
Locking model ?
Indexing
Secondary Indexes Yes ?
Composite keys Yes ?
Full text search Yes Yes
Geospatial Indexes Yes ?
Graph support No ?
Distribution
Horizontal scalable Yes Yes
Replication Yes ?
Replication mode ?
Sharding Yes ?
Shared nothing architecture Yes ?
Restrictions
Value size max. 20 MB ?
System requirements
Operating system
Native driver ?
Memory recommended ? 50 kB
Memory minimum 4 GB ?
Architecture
Programming language
More
Description High performance key-value/document store with very flexible,Fast Global Secondary Indexes RAM Free web application framework for node.js
Brand ?
Multi-user system Yes Yes
Extension/Plug-in Yes Conditional
Database
Multilingual content Yes Yes
Price rating ★★★★☆ ★★★★☆
WYSIWYG-Editor Yes Yes
Standard compliance Yes Yes
Software distribution ?
Object-Relational Mapping (ORM) Yes Yes
Release Date February 2011 2015
Documentation level ★★★★☆ ★★★★☆
RESTful Yes Yes
Distributed Counter Yes ?
Free to use Yes Yes
Active Yes Yes
Database Connection Pooling Yes ?
Real time analytics Yes ?
Community Driven Good Good
WSDL No ?
Web interface Yes ?
Data encryption Yes ?
API Good Good
Cloud platform support
Online backup Yes ?
Function Based Index Yes ?
Key length max 250 ?
Geographic Replication Yes ?
Log Yes ?
Implementation flexibility (57% global votes) (0% global votes)
Download www.​couchbase.​com/​download ?
Level of access authorization ?
Backup functionality Good ?
Query Cache Yes ?
Ease of use ★★★★★ ★★★★★
In-Place Update Yes ?
Free for commercial use Yes ?
Sorts Yes ?
Tuneable write concerns Yes ?
Read preferences Yes ?
Open Source Yes Yes
Op/s 159 997 ?
Maven support Yes ?
Triggers No ?
Perfomance ★★★★☆ ★★★★★
Cross Domain Testing Yes ?
Materialized Views Yes ?
Spring Data Support Yes ?
Geospatial Yes ?
Server Side Java Script Yes ?
JSON Yes ?
Flexible Table(Schema) Yes ?
Geo-distributed Yes ?
Ajax Yes Yes
Max rows in query result 100 000 ?
ORM Join Support Yes ?
Re-Reduce Yes ?
Clustering over WAN Yes ?
Fully Distributed Yes ?
Stored Procedure No ?
Concurrency Yes ?
Auto-Sharding Yes ?
Contributors 4 ?
Near cache Yes ?
In business since 2009 ?
24/7 support Yes ?
Free edition Yes ?
Kafka Integration Yes ?
SQL Queries Yes ?
Multi-statement Transactions Yes ?
memcached protocol Yes ?
Monitoring UI Yes ?
CLI` Yes ?
command-line console Yes ?
Hadoop Integration Yes ?
Apache Spark Integration Yes ?
Point In Time Recovery Yes ?
{{alert('xss');}} ?
Incremental Backup Yes ?
Does your boss understand it? Yes ?
Tag ? Javascript,NodeJS , Web
Interpreter ? Yes
Energy consumption ? ★★★★☆
Multiple projects ? Yes
External pages ? Yes
User statistics ? Yes
Template language ?
Scaffolding ? Yes
Design pattern ?
Difficulty level ?
Application startup time ? 0.13 ms
Version number ? 2.9.4
E-Mail protocols ?
Code Generation ? Yes
Dynamic typing ? Yes
Programming paradigm ?
Scripting language support ?
Backend ?
Supported VCS ?
Reliability ? ★★★★★
Versioning ? Good
Input Widgets ? Yes
Layout Structure Template ? Yes
File Assets ? Yes
Batch Processing ? Yes
Custom Themes ? Yes
Bundle system ? Yes
LDAP ? Yes
Realtime ? Yes
Community feedback ? ★★★★★
Realtime Server Push ? Yes
Websocket Support ? Yes
I like it ? Yes
Asyncronous JS loading ? Yes
JavaScript Library included ? Yes
Debug Mode ? Yes
Cloud-enabled ? Yes
Documentation ?
Click & Edit in Place / WYSIWYG ? Yes
Archive ? Yes
API Test Control ? Yes
Dependency Injection ? Yes
NodeJitsu Support ? Yes
Personalization ? Yes
Easy to Learn ? Yes
GUI ? Yes
User management ? Yes
JavaScript Event Binding ? Yes
Object Oriented Models ? Yes
Mobile ready ? Yes
Administrator responsive? ? Yes
module ? Yes
Operating system server ?
Package Manager ? Yes
Easy Setup ? Yes
Jquery ? Yes
jQuery Support ? Yes
Server-sent events ? Yes
Resources ? Yes
SEO ? Yes
Component Oriented ? Yes
Internationalization ? Yes
Framework specific vocabulary ? Yes
Easy to Config ? Yes
Self Server ? Yes
Will get you a job ? Yes
Is reliable and secure ? Yes
Scalability ? Yes
Official IDE Support ? Yes
Responsive Website ? Yes
Can function without AJAX ? Yes
HTML Binding ? Yes
Enterprise ? Yes
Crud generation ? Yes
MVC ? Yes
Developed for Human ? Yes
Exist In The Future ? Yes
Html customisation ? Yes
Any good? ? Yes
Windows support ? Yes
Awesome ? Yes
High peformance ? Yes
Make life easier ? Yes
Can be developed from linux ? Yes
Write Less, Do More ? Yes
Command-line console ? Yes
Better than Node.js ? Yes
Popularity ? 12 224
can it hello world? ? Yes
Actually works ? Yes
is from microsoft ? No
+ Add row ++
Couchbase Total.js
  • vsChart is like a wiki

    Just click a data cell to edit it.
    Take part and share your knowledge with the world.

  • blue
    = good
    darker
    = better
    Legend
  • Embed it on your site
  • Copy & Share
  • Creative Commons License License
  • EnglishGerman (Deutsch)

Write a review or comment

Please login (with Facebook, Twitter or OpenID) to use this form.

Type
Review
Comment